The Career Advancement Programme in Data-driven Public Transport Accessibility equips professionals with the skills to leverage data analytics for improving public transportation systems. This intensive program focuses on practical application and real-world case studies, ensuring immediate relevance to your career.
Learning outcomes include mastering data analysis techniques specific to transportation, developing strategies for enhancing accessibility for all users, and building predictive models for optimizing routes and schedules. You will gain expertise in GIS, data visualization, and transport planning methodologies. Participants will also develop strong communication skills to present data-driven insights effectively.
The programme duration is typically six months, delivered through a blended learning approach combining online modules and in-person workshops. This flexible format caters to working professionals seeking career advancement while maintaining their current roles.

Career Advancement Programmes are crucial for the data-driven public transport sector in the UK. The industry is experiencing rapid growth, driven by the need for improved accessibility and efficiency. According to recent reports, the UK's public transport sector is undergoing a significant digital transformation. This transformation necessitates professionals with expertise in data analysis, machine learning, and transport planning. For example, data analysts are in high demand, with a projected growth of 25% over the next five years. Similarly, roles like data scientists show even more substantial growth potential, projected at approximately 30% according to industry forecasts. This high demand emphasizes the need for dedicated career advancement programmes to upskill the existing workforce and attract new talent. These programmes equip professionals with the skills needed to leverage data for enhanced route optimization, predictive maintenance, and improved passenger experience, contributing directly to a more accessible and efficient public transport system.
